
Heath Slocum made the largest move in the 2009 Playoffs. Slocum entered the Playoffs ranked 124th in the standings but kicked off the four-week race for the FedExCup with a victory at The Barclays. His victory vaulted him all the way to No. 3 in the standings and locked him into a spot in The TOUR Championship by Coca-Cola.
Padraig Harrington started the '09 Playoffs ranked 66th in the standings but finished the season ranked No. 7 thanks to four conesecutive Playoffs top 10s. Harrington is one of just two players to ever post four top 10s in a single Playoffs and the last one to accomplish the feat.

Marc Leishman was the only 2009 PGA TOUR rookie to make The TOUR Championship. He finished his first FedExCup campaign ranked No. 20.
